Multi-cloud without the chaos: how to decide where a workload belongs

Most multi-cloud estates are not designed — they accumulate. A team spins up a database on one provider, marketing launches a campaign site somewhere else, and a regional office adds a third because it was closest. Two years later nobody can explain the bill or the blast radius. Placing workloads deliberately takes an afternoon of thinking and saves years of firefighting.

Start with the four forces

Every placement decision is a trade between four forces. Write them down for each workload before you look at a provider console.

  • Latency: where do the people and systems that call this workload actually sit?
  • Data residency: which regulator, contract or customer expectation constrains where the data may rest?
  • Cost shape: is this steady-state load, spiky load, or mostly idle with occasional bursts?
  • Operational load: who is on call for it, and do they already know the platform?

Put the customer-facing tier closest to the customer

Anything a human waits on — the storefront, the booking flow, the login page — belongs near that human. For a business serving Lagos, Accra, Kigali or Cape Town, a regional edge or a regional cloud region will beat a technically superior setup half a world away, because round trips dominate perceived speed.

For everything else — batch jobs, reporting, backups, internal tooling — latency barely matters. That is where you optimise for price and for the platform your team already knows.

Keep the control plane in one place

Multi-cloud becomes chaotic when observability, identity and deployment are also multiplied. Run workloads wherever they fit, but keep one monitoring stack, one identity source, one deployment pipeline and one runbook library. Engineers should not have to remember which console holds the logs for which incident.

Decide the exit before you enter

Before a workload lands, write down how it would leave: what the data export looks like, which managed services it depends on, and roughly how long a move would take. If that answer is uncomfortable, either accept the lock-in consciously or pick a more portable building block. The point is not to avoid managed services — they are usually worth it — but to know the price of changing your mind.

Takeaway

Placement is a business decision wearing a technical costume. Score each workload against latency, residency, cost shape and operational load, keep one control plane over the top, and multi-cloud stops being chaos and starts being leverage.
